What changed here
DerivedThe seat changed hands: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) lost it to Indian National Congress (INC), which now leads by 2.3%.
- INC vote shareINC went from 41.3% to 46.0% of the vote here (+4.7%).
- Vote consolidatedThe top two candidates took 89.8% of the vote between them, up from 83.0% — a tighter two-way contest.
